[=throwing chum into the water to attract sharks] — compare 2 chum WebMar 20, 2024 · Shark chumming tactics are a popular method of attracting sharks to an area. This method involves throwing fish parts, such as raw fish , squid, and other bait, into the water. WebSep 14, 2024 · Chumming, also known as chunking, is the practice of throwing fresh pieces of bait fish with blood and bone overboard to attract marine animals. Sportfishing boats have the problem of boats running up and poaching from their chumming of live bait, which shuts off the bite for everyone.

WebSharks hunt by scent and vibration, so the more active the live baits, the better, and the more oily cut or dead baits the better. Drift or still fishing both prove effective. Fighting qualities of sharks vary.
